Mosquitos move calories from big animals, back down the food chain, without killing the big animals. That's important! Mosquito are prey in themselves but mosquito LARVAE are vital food sources for a ton of water animals.
How do you expect to transfer calories from, say, the deer in a forest to the fish in the river, without mosquito as the middle step? How do you expect to transfer calories from rats to bats, without mosquitoes?
Losing mosquitos would fundamentally shift how calories move through the food chain, because they're a parasite that shifts between land, sea, and air. And that's just a foundation, it doesn't cover all the behaviors other animals have specifically to interact with mosquitos.
